About this role: Clinical Nurse Emergency - The primary responsibility of the Clinical Nurse is to manage, coordinate and deliver comprehensive evidence‑based nursing care for patients, using leadership and advanced nursing skills and knowledge relevant to the practice setting of the Emergency Department. The Clinical Nurse role provides advanced clinical and problem‑solving skills, expert planning, and coordination skills in the clinical management of Emergency Department patients with complex care needs, ensuring quality standards are met. What We Are Looking For Advanced clinical knowledge and experience in the delivery of evidence‑based nursing care, and advanced skills in planning, coordination and decision making within an emergency setting. Expert clinical leadership in patient's/client's assessment, care planning and practice and role model to and collaborate with the healthcare team. Ability to function in complex situations whilst providing support and direction to the healthcare team. A high level of clinical critical thinking and problem‑solving skills, applying theory into nursing practice in the provision of best practice. Well‑developed team leadership skills to drive a positive team environment. Ability to engage with the nurse leaders and healthcare team to achieve best practice outcomes within the work unit environment. The Country Nursing & Midwifery incentive program is available to new and existing nurses and midwives - across a broad range of patient‑facing roles - on fixed term or permanent contracts at eligible locations. Eligible nurses and midwives can receive between $5,000 and $17,000 in support over 12 months.
